For the installation and operation of the Antidot products to run properly, the root user's tmp directory must have write rights.

Run the following command to check the root user's tmp directory:

As root user

mktemp

If the returned directory is not "/tmp", check if the root user's tmp directory has write rights by using the following commands:

As root user

stat $TMPDIR
export TMPDIR=/path/to/directory/tmp

If the tmp directory does not have the write rights, run the following command:

As root user

chmod 775 $TMPDIR
